|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
| |
* aclocal/bsp-alias.m4: Change quoting to work-round
http://www.freebsd.org/cgi/query-pr.cgi?pr=146378.
|
|
|
|
|
|
|
| |
* startup/linkcmds: Include basic linker command file and define only
board specific values. Define RAM and PROM limits only if not defined
by command line arguments.
* Makefile.am, preinstall.am: Reflect changes above.
|
|
|
|
| |
* shared/startup/linkcmds.base: New file.
|
|
|
|
| |
* include/bsp.h: Add BSP_SMALL_MEMORY.
|
|
|
|
|
| |
* include/bsp.h: Do not include <bsp/bsp_bsdnet_attach.h> if networkign
disabled.
|
|
|
|
| |
* timer/timer.c: Now runs on 486 and below again. Reformatted.
|
|
|
|
| |
* shared/start/start.S: Finish merging change.
|
|
|
|
|
| |
* shared/start/start.S: Add support for qemu-system-lm32 shutdown
device.
|
|
|
|
|
|
|
|
| |
PR 1506/bsps
* console/console.c: Removed.
* console/erc32_console.c: New file. Use shared console driver.
Make sure interrupt support works. PPPD confirmed on sis.
* Makefile.am: Reflect changes above.
|
|
|
|
|
| |
* include/bsp.h: Add BSP_SMALL_MEMORY.
* startup/linkcmds: Wildcard on .data so C++ links.
|
|
|
|
| |
* rtl8019/rtl8019.c: Fixed interrupt handler.
|
|
|
|
| |
* include/bsp.h: Add BSP_SMALL_MEMORY.
|
|
|
|
|
| |
* at91rm9200/dbgu/dbgu.c, at91rm9200/usart/usart.c,
pxa255/ffuart/ffuart.c: Fixed warnings due to Termios API change.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* irq/irq_asm.S, irq/irq_init.c, irq/bsp_irq_asm.S,
irq/bsp_irq_init.c: Removed files.
* Makefile.am, preinstall.am: Reflect changes above. Added generic
interrupt support modules.
* irq/irq.h, irq/irq.c: The previous interrupt warning fix changed the
interrupt handler API. To fix this problem the generic interrupt
support framework will be used now. This eliminates a lot of copy and
paste code. The interrupt header file is now <bsp/irq.h>.
* include/bsp.h: Define BSP_FEATURE_IRQ_EXTENSION.
* start/start.S, startup/bspstart.c, clock/clockdrv.c,
console/console.c, timer/timer.c: Interrupt support changes.
|
|
|
|
|
|
|
|
|
| |
* irq/bsp_irq_init.c: Removed file.
* Makefile.am, preinstall.am: Reflect change above. Added generic
interrupt support modules.
* include/bsp.h: Define BSP_FEATURE_IRQ_EXTENSION.
* startup/bspstart.c, irq/bsp_irq_asm.S, clock/clockdrv.c,
network/network.c: Interrupt support changes.
|
|
|
|
|
|
| |
* Makefile.am, preinstall.am: Added generic interrupt support modules.
* include/bsp.h: Define BSP_FEATURE_IRQ_EXTENSION.
* startup/bspstart.c, network/network.c: Interrupt support changes.
|
|
|
|
|
|
|
| |
* Makefile.am, preinstall.am: Added generic interrupt support modules.
* include/bsp.h: Define BSP_FEATURE_IRQ_EXTENSION.
* startup/bspstart.c, console/uart.c, network/network.c: Interrupt
support changes.
|
|
|
|
|
|
| |
* Makefile.am, preinstall.am: Added generic interrupt support modules.
* include/bsp.h: Define BSP_FEATURE_IRQ_EXTENSION.
* startup/bspstart.c: Interrupt support changes.
|
|
|
|
|
|
| |
* Makefile.am, preinstall.am: Added generic interrupt support modules.
* include/bsp.h: Define BSP_FEATURE_IRQ_EXTENSION.
* startup/bspstart.c, rtl8019/rtl8019.c: Interrupt support changes.
|
|
|
|
|
|
|
| |
* Makefile.am, preinstall.am: Added generic interrupt support modules.
* include/bsp.h: Define BSP_FEATURE_IRQ_EXTENSION.
* startup/bspstart.c, network/network.c: Interrupt support changes.
* console/uart.c: Fixed warnings.
|
|
|
|
| |
* Makefile.am, preinstall.am: Added generic interrupt support modules.
|
|
|
|
|
|
| |
* include/irq-config.h: Removed file.
* Makefile.am, preinstall.am: Reflect change above.
* irq/irq.c: Removed superfluous parameter checks.
|
|
|
|
| |
* make/custom/lpc24xx.inc: Use VFP floating point model.
|
|
|
|
|
| |
* make/custom/nds.cfg, Makefile.am, dswifi/arm7/makefile: Use VFP
floating point model.
|
|
|
|
|
|
|
|
|
|
| |
* csb336/make/custom/csb336.cfg,
csb337/make/custom/csb337.cfg, edb7312/make/custom/edb7312.cfg,
gba/make/custom/gba.cfg, gdbarmsim/make/custom/arm920.cfg,
gp32/make/custom/gp32.cfg, gumstix/make/custom/gumstix.cfg,
lpc32xx/make/custom/lpc32xx_phycore.cfg, nds/make/custom/nds.cfg,
rtl22xx/make/custom/rtl22xx.cfg, smdk2410/make/custom/smdk2410.cfg:
Use VFP floating point model.
|
|
|
|
|
| |
* shared/irq_init.c: Removed file.
* Makefile.am: Reflect change above.
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
* at91rm9200/irq/irq.c, at91rm9200/irq/irq.h, lpc22xx/irq/irq.c,
lpc22xx/irq/irq.h, mc9328mxl/irq/irq.c, mc9328mxl/irq/irq.h,
pxa255/irq/irq.c, pxa255/irq/irq.h, s3c24xx/irq/irq.c,
s3c24xx/irq/irq.h: The previous interrupt warning fix changed the
interrupt handler API. To fix this problem the generic interrupt
support framework will be used now. This eliminates a lot of copy and
paste code. The interrupt header file is now <bsp/irq.h>.
* at91rm9200/clock/clock.c, lpc22xx/clock/clockdrv.c,
mc9328mxl/clock/clockdrv.c, pxa255/clock/clock.c,
s3c24xx/clock/clockdrv.c: Include <bsp/irq.h> instead of <irq.h>.
* at91rm9200/irq/bsp_irq_asm.S, at91rm9200/irq/bsp_irq_init.c,
mc9328mxl/irq/bsp_irq_asm.S, mc9328mxl/irq/bsp_irq_init.c,
s3c24xx/irq/bsp_irq_asm.S, s3c24xx/irq/bsp_irq_init.c: Removed files.
* Makefile.am, preinstall.am: Reflect changes above.
|
|
|
|
|
|
| |
* include/irq-config.h: Removed file.
* Makefile.am, preinstall.am: Reflect change above.
* include/irq.h: Moved defines from 'include/irq-config.h'.
|
|
|
|
|
|
|
|
| |
* include/irq-config.h: Removed file.
* Makefile.am, preinstall.am: Reflect change above. Added interrupt
support modules.
* include/irq.h: Moved defines from 'include/irq-config.h'.
* include/mpc5200.h: Added GPIO PIN defines.
|
|
|
|
|
|
| |
* include/irq-config.h: Removed file.
* Makefile.am, preinstall.am: Reflect change above.
* include/irq.h: Moved defines from 'include/irq-config.h'.
|
|
|
|
| |
* include/irq-config.h: Removed file.
|
|
|
|
|
|
|
|
| |
* libcpu/powerpc/mpc55xx/include/irq.h: Move defines from
'libbsp/powerpc/mpc55xxevb/include/irq-config.h'.
* libbsp/powerpc/mpc55xxevb/include/irq-config.h: Removed file.
* libbsp/powerpc/mpc55xxevb/Makefile.am,
libbsp/powerpc/mpc55xxevb/preinstall.am: Reflect changes above.
|
|
|
|
|
| |
* Makefile.am, preinstall.am: Update for generic interrupt support
changes.
|
|
|
|
|
| |
* shared/irq/irq-config.h: Removed file.
* shared/irq/irq.h: Moved defines from 'shared/irq/irq-config.h'.
|
| |
|
|
|
|
|
|
|
|
|
|
| |
* include/irq-config.h: Removed file.
* include/irq.h: New file (renamed from 'include/irq-config.h').
* include/irq-generic.h, src/irq-info.c: Include <bsp/irq.h> instead
of <bsp/irq-config.h>.
* src/irq-server.c: Use events instead of semaphore. Added error
counter for multiple chain appends. Added error counter to detect
erroneous interrupt events.
|
|
|
|
| |
* include/bootcard.h: Documentation.
|
|
|
|
| |
* include/bsp.h: Add BSP_SMALL_MEMORY.
|
|
|
|
| |
* startup/linkcmds: Now links all tests.
|
|
|
|
| |
* irq/irq.h, startup/bspstart.c: Remove warnings.
|
|
|
|
| |
* startup/bsppredriverhook.c: Remove warnings.
|
|
|
|
| |
* startup/m68k-stub.c: Remove warnings.
|
|
|
|
| |
* timer/timer.c: Remove warnings.
|
|
|
|
| |
* startup/bspclean.c: Remove warnings.
|
|
|
|
| |
* startup/bspclean.c, timer/timer.c: Remove warnings.
|
|
|
|
| |
* startup/init5235.c: Remove warnings.
|
|
|
|
| |
* console/leds.c, timer/timer.c: Remove warnings.
|
|
|
|
| |
* console/m340uart.c, startup/init68340.c: Remove warnings.
|
|
|
|
| |
* startup/init68360.c, timer/timer.c: Remove warnings.
|
|
|
|
| |
* shared/gdbstub/mips-stub.c: Remove warnings.
|